From 0acd18b6bebdcfc24a0d7c27edb0f8ef1fc7f9aa Mon Sep 17 00:00:00 2001
From: Administrator <Administrator@DESKTOP-5BIMHQ3>
Date: 星期一, 04 三月 2024 10:29:34 +0800
Subject: [PATCH] 出库单复核功能修改

---
 HTML/views/SOSetting/ExportNotice.html |   53 ++++++++++++++++++++++++++++++++++++++++-------------
 1 files changed, 40 insertions(+), 13 deletions(-)

diff --git a/HTML/views/SOSetting/ExportNotice.html b/HTML/views/SOSetting/ExportNotice.html
index c463ff8..8299035 100644
--- a/HTML/views/SOSetting/ExportNotice.html
+++ b/HTML/views/SOSetting/ExportNotice.html
@@ -90,7 +90,7 @@
 									<option value="3">姝e湪鎵ц</option>
 									<option value="4">鎵ц瀹屾瘯</option>
 									<option value="5">璁㈠崟鍏抽棴</option>
-									<option value="6">宸插鏍�</option>
+									<option value="6">涓婁紶瀹屾瘯</option>
 								</select>
 							</div>
 						</div>
@@ -362,11 +362,13 @@
 											</a>`;
 								}								
 								if( d.Status == '5'){
-									html += `<a class="layui-btn layui-btn-normal layui-btn-xs shangClass" lay-event="xml"> 
+									html += `<a class="layui-btn layui-btn-normal layui-btn-xs checkClass" lay-event="check"> 
 										<i class="layui-icon layui-icon-ok"></i>澶嶆牳
 									</a>`;
 								}
-								
+								html += `<a class="layui-btn layui-btn-normal layui-btn-xs shangClass" lay-event="xml"> 
+									<i class="layui-icon layui-icon-ok"></i>XML
+								</a>`;
 								html += `<a class="layui-btn layui-btn-normal layui-btn-xs editDemoClass" lay-event="editDemo">
 									<i class="layui-icon layui-icon-edit"></i>澶囨敞</a>`;
 								return html;
@@ -1135,7 +1137,7 @@
 							var param = {
 								Id: parseInt(Id), 
 							};
-							sendData(IP + "/UpApi/FinishExportNotice", param, 'post', function(res) {
+							sendData(IP + "/UpApi/CloseExportNotice", param, 'post', function(res) {
 								console.log(res);
 								if (res.code == 0) { //鎴愬姛
 									layer.msg(res.msg, {
@@ -1219,7 +1221,9 @@
 							maxmin: true,
 							area: ['1200px', '90%'],
 						});
-					}else if(obj.event === 'outKu'){						
+					}else if(obj.event === 'outKu'){	
+						$("#UnstackWay option[value='0']").attr("selected","selected");
+						form.render('select'); 					
 						var param = {
 							soNo: SoNo
 						};
@@ -1227,13 +1231,13 @@
 							if (res.code == 0) { //鎴愬姛
 								if(res.data=="1"){
 									isNeedUnpack='1'
-									$('.DivPickingArea2').attr("style", "display:block")
+									$('.DivPickingArea2').show()//.attr("style", "display:block")
 								}else{
 									isNeedUnpack='0'
-									$('.DivPickingArea2').attr("style", "display:none")									
+									$('.DivPickingArea2').hide()//.attr("style", "display:none")									
 								}	
 								if($('#UnstackWay').val()=='1'){
-									$('.DivPickingArea2').attr("style", "display:block")
+									$('.DivPickingArea2').show()//.attr("style", "display:block")
 								}							
 							} else { //涓嶆垚鍔�
 								layer.msg(res.msg, {
@@ -1369,6 +1373,29 @@
 								});
 							}
 						}); 
+					}else if(obj.event === 'check'){//澶嶆牳
+						// 浠g爜鍖哄煙
+						layer.confirm('纭畾澶嶆牳姝ゅ崟鎹悧锛�', function(index) { 	
+							var param = {
+								Id:data.Id,
+							};
+							sendData(IP + "/UpApi/FinishExportNotice", param, 'post', function (res) {
+								if (res.code == 0) { //鎴愬姛
+									layer.msg(res.msg, {
+										icon: 1,
+										time: 2000 //2绉掑叧闂紙濡傛灉涓嶉厤缃紝榛樿鏄�3绉掞級
+									}, function () {
+										refreshTable();
+										doing = true
+									});
+								} else { //涓嶆垚鍔�
+									layer.msg(res.msg, {
+										icon: 2,
+										time: 2000 //2绉掑叧闂紙濡傛灉涓嶉厤缃紝榛樿鏄�3绉掞級
+									}, function () { doing = true });
+								}
+							});
+						});
 					}
 				});
 				
@@ -1467,15 +1494,15 @@
 				form.on('select(UnstackWay)',function(data){
 					var value = data.value;
 					if(value==0){
-						$('.DivLoadingArea').attr("style", "display:block")
+						$('.DivLoadingArea').show()//.attr("style", "display:block")
 						if(isNeedUnpack=='0'){
-							$('.DivPickingArea2').attr("style", "display:none")
+							$('.DivPickingArea2').hide()//.attr("style", "display:none")
 						}else{
-							$('.DivPickingArea2').attr("style", "display:block")
+							$('.DivPickingArea2').show()//.attr("style", "display:block")
 						}						
 					}else{						
-						$('.DivLoadingArea').attr("style", "display:none")
-						$('.DivPickingArea2').attr("style", "display:block")					
+						$('.DivLoadingArea').hide()//.attr("style", "display:none")
+						$('.DivPickingArea2').show()//.attr("style", "display:block")					
 					}    			
 				});
 

--
Gitblit v1.8.0